Как цифровые продукты проходят контроль качества

Как цифровые продукты проходят контроль качества

Нынешняя создание ПО невозможна без всеобъемлющей структуры контроля качества. Каждый день миллионы пользователей работают с многочисленными сервисами, онлайн-решениями и цифровыми разработками, требуя от них стабильной деятельности, защищенности и соблюдения заявленному функционалу. Процесс поддержания стандартов технических разработок составляет собой комплексную методологию контроля, анализа и надзора, которая сопровождает разработку на любом стадиях его жизненного цикла.

Что точно определяют стандартом в технических продуктах

Качество программного обеспечения Драгон мани казино определяется совокупностью характеристик, которые в комплексе определяют потребительский взаимодействие и системную устойчивость разработки. Работоспособность является главным параметром – программа обязана реализовывать все указанные опции в соответствии с технологическими спецификациями и надеждами юзеров.

Устойчивость программного решения выражается в его способности действовать без неполадок в различных условиях эксплуатации. Это содержит устойчивость к неожиданным входным данным, правильную обработку ошибочных условий и способность возвращаться после временных сбоев. Эффективность определяет быстроту осуществления процессов, время ответа системы на клиентские команды и оптимальность использования компьютерных мощностей.

Удобство эксплуатации устанавливает, как интуитивно понятным и приятным является взаимодействие с программой для финальных клиентов. Туда включаются практичность взаимодействия Драгон мани казино, разумность перемещения, возможность для людей с специальными способностями и общая простота освоения возможностей.

Поддерживаемость программного кода влияет на способность его будущего улучшения и обслуживания. Профессионально написанный программа обязан быть понятным, организованным, хорошо документированным и упорядоченным таким образом, чтобы прочие разработчики могли легко в нем освоиться и включить нужные корректировки.

Каким образом тестируют, что каждое функционирует по условиям

Тестирование соблюдения технического разработки условиям стартует с тщательного анализа спецификаций и операционных спецификаций. Отдел контроля создает детальные проверки, которые покрывают все описанные в бумагах варианты эксплуатации приложения Драгон мани. Любой случай содержит определенные шаги для повторения, планируемые итоги и условия положительного прохождения тестирования.

Схема отслеживаемости требований содействует проверить, что всякое требование включено подходящими проверками, а всякий тест соединен с определенным параметром. Это позволяет предотвратить случаев, когда критически важная возможности оказывается непроверенной или когда расходуется время на проверку мнимых требований.

Заключительное проверка проводится с привлечением клиентов или делегатов отделов, которые наиболее точно понимают, как программа призвана работать в действительных ситуациях. Они тестируют не только технологическую правильность реализации, но и совместимость деловым операциям и потребительским надеждам.

Повторное тестирование гарантирует, что недавние модификации в системе не сломали прежде действовавший опции. После каждого обновления или исправления ошибок активируется группа тестов, контролирующих основные операции системы.

Почему проверка инициируется еще до написания кода

Нынешний способ к поддержанию стандартов предполагает деятельное привлечение специалистов по проверке на начальных стадиях проекта:

  • Изучение спецификаций обеспечивает выявить ошибки, несоответствия и упущения в технических требованиях до начала кодирования.
  • Разработка тестовых сценариев содействует качественнее понять ожидаемое работу программы и уточнить детали воплощения.
  • Создание проверочных данных и тестовой инфраструктуры сохраняет период на дальнейших фазах.
  • Составление методологии тестирования устанавливает необходимые средства и периоды для профессиональной проверки.
  • Формирование автоматизированных тестов может инициироваться синхронно с программированием центрального программы.

Подобный метод, признанный как “сдвиг влево” в контроле, значительно снижает цену коррекции дефектов, потому что их нахождение и исправление на ранних фазах требует сокращенных расходов времени и возможностей. Помимо этого, начальное привлечение специалистов в ход помогает созданию совместного восприятия задачи у всей группы разработки Dragon Money.

Какие виды проверок используют: мануально и механически

Ручное проверка является уникальным средством для контроля клиентского опыта, поискового испытания и проверки многоуровневых бизнес-сценариев. Тестировщики выполняют задачу итоговых пользователей, контактируя с программой через пользовательский взаимодействие и анализируя простоту применения, разумность функционирования и согласованность предположениям.

Экспериментальное тестирование дает возможность обнаружить внезапные дефекты и проблемы, которые не были предусмотрены в формальных тест-кейсах. Опытные тестировщики применяют свое знание предметной области и технологическую интуицию для нахождения вероятных проблемных зон в системе.

Механизированное испытание эффективно для проверки регулярных сценариев, повторного испытания и проверки значительных объемов информации. Программные испытания могут исполняться круглосуточно, не требуют присутствия оператора и предоставляют надежные выводы тестирования.

Компонентное тестирование контролирует индивидуальные части программы Драгон мани в изоляции от остальной структуры. Разработчики создают тесты для своего кода, которые активируются при любом изменении и способствуют моментально выявлять неполадки на этапе изолированных операций или категорий.

Объединительное тестирование сосредотачивается на проверке взаимодействия между различными элементами и компонентами системы. Оно способствует найти сложности в интерфейсах, транспортировке материалов между компонентами и совокупной архитектуре разработки.

Как находят ошибки на различных этапах программирования

На стадии проектирования и проектирования дефекты находятся через просмотр системных условий, изучение конструкционных подходов и моделирование клиентских случаев. Специалисты различных направлений изучают материалы, обнаруживают вероятные неполадки и советуют оптимизации до начала интенсивной разработки.

Во период разработки кода программисты задействуют фиксированный исследование программирования, который автоматически контролирует программу Dragon Money на согласованность стандартам кодирования, потенциальные проблемы секьюрности и типичные дефекты разработки. Современные интегрированные среды программирования включают инструменты, которые отмечают сложности прямо в процессе написания программы.

Анализ программы составляет собой методологию совместной контроля программы разработчиками. Товарищи анализируют созданный программу с перспективы понятности функционирования, соответствия нормам коллектива, потенциальных сложностей быстродействия и перспектив для усовершенствования. Этот деятельность не только помогает найти дефекты, но и содействует обмену знаниями в коллективе.

Динамическое испытание проводится на функционирующей системе и содержит многочисленные разновидности рабочего и вспомогательного проверки. Специалисты активируют программу с разнообразными параметрами, контролируют поведение в граничных ситуациях и анализируют результаты реализации.

Почему необходимо контролировать безопасность и оборону данных

Секьюрность технических решений Драгон мани является критически важным элементом надежности в время цифровизации и растущих киберугроз. Нарушения секьюрности могут вызвать не только к финансовым потерям, но и к значительному вреду репутации фирмы, лишению веры клиентов и правовым результатам.

Контроль секьюрности содержит тестирование подтверждения и разрешения клиентов, охраны от основных видов угроз, вроде SQL-инъекции, кросс-сайтовое программирование и фальсификация кросс-доменных обращений. Профессионалы по безопасности анализируют построение программы с точки зрения вероятных угроз и контролируют эффективность реализованных защитных систем.

Защита персональных сведений требует специального внимания в связи с ужесточением юридических требований в направлении конфиденциальности. Системы должны адекватно работать, хранить и транспортировать чувствительную данные, гарантировать способность удаления данных по запросу юзеров и выполнять правила минимизации получения информации.

Криптографическая охрана данных Драгон мани казино тестируется на тему использования актуальных способов кодирования, адекватной выполнения правил безопасности и адекватного контроля кодами. Уязвимости в шифровании могут сделать всю систему обороны малорезультативной.

Какими методами тестируют быстроту, нагружение и стабильность

Эффективность ПО тестируется через набор стрессовых испытаний, которые имитируют разнообразные случаи применения программы в реальных ситуациях. Нагрузочное тестирование определяет, как система ведет себя при планируемом количестве пользователей и операций.

Экстремальное тестирование помогает выявить момент неисправности системы, планомерно увеличивая загрузку до предельных значений. Это позволяет осознать границы потенциала приложения и контролировать, насколько корректно она снижается при чрезмерной нагрузке.

Проверка устойчивости содержит продолжительные проверки работы системы Dragon Money под непрерывной загрузкой для обнаружения потерь данных, поэтапного уменьшения эффективности и других проблем, которые выражаются только при продолжительной деятельности.

Мониторинг производительности во момент тестирования включает контроль использования CPU, оперативной памяти, накопителей и сетевых ресурсов. Эти метрики способствуют обнаружить проблемные зоны в построении и усовершенствовать быстродействие приложения.

Что делают, если ошибка обнаружена перед релизом

Выявление дефекта перед запуском разработки инициирует процедуру изучения важности проблемы и выработки определения о дальнейших мерах. Критические дефекты, которые могут привести к утрате информации, взлому секьюрности или полной неисправности системы, нуждаются срочного устранения.

Процесс контроля дефектами включает подробное оформление обнаруженной проблемы с отметкой действий для повторения, среды, в где выражается дефект, и предполагаемого функционирования системы. Группа разработки изучает дефект, устанавливает основание и планирует коррекцию.

Ранжирование устранений строится на воздействии дефекта на пользователей Драгон мани казино, частоте ее демонстрации и комплексности устранения. Определенные незначительные проблемы могут быть перенесены до следующего выпуска, если их исправление требует значительных изменений в скрипте.

После устранения бага выполняется проверочное проверка, которое подтверждает, что проблема ликвидирована, а также возвратное проверка для контроля того, что устранение не привело к образованию дополнительных ошибок в других элементах системы.